问题描述:
在使用blockUI库的时候,可能会遇到一个问题,就是使用blockOverlay时会出现半透明的覆盖层覆盖了整个屏幕,导致无法进行点击操作。
解决方法:
- 检查代码逻辑:首先,需要检查代码中是否正确使用了blockUI库。确保在需要阻止用户操作的时候调用了blockUI函数,并在需要解除阻止的时候调用了unblockUI函数。
- 调整覆盖层的样式:如果代码逻辑没有问题,可以尝试调整覆盖层的样式来解决问题。可以通过修改CSS样式表中与blockOverlay相关的样式来改变覆盖层的透明度或者其他属性。
- 检查其他可能的冲突:有时候,blockUI库可能与其他库或者代码存在冲突,导致覆盖层无法正常工作。可以尝试暂时移除其他可能引起冲突的代码或者库,然后再次测试是否能够正常使用blockUI。
- 更新blockUI库版本:如果以上方法都没有解决问题,可以尝试更新blockUI库的版本。有时候,旧版本的库可能存在一些已知的问题或者bug,更新到最新版本可能会修复这些问题。
总结:
blockUI是一个常用的前端库,用于阻止用户操作并显示覆盖层。在使用blockUI时,如果出现了半透明的覆盖层覆盖了整个屏幕导致无法点击的问题,可以通过检查代码逻辑、调整覆盖层样式、检查其他可能的冲突以及更新blockUI库版本等方法来解决问题。
腾讯云相关产品推荐:
腾讯云提供了丰富的云计算产品和服务,以下是一些与前端开发、后端开发、软件测试、数据库、服务器运维等相关的产品:
- 云服务器(CVM):提供弹性计算能力,可根据业务需求灵活调整配置和规模。了解更多:云服务器产品介绍
- 云数据库MySQL版(CDB):提供稳定可靠的MySQL数据库服务,支持高可用、备份恢复、性能优化等功能。了解更多:云数据库MySQL版产品介绍
- 云存储(COS):提供安全可靠的对象存储服务,适用于存储和处理各类非结构化数据。了解更多:云存储产品介绍
- 云监控(Cloud Monitor):提供全方位的云资源监控和告警服务,帮助用户实时了解资源状态和性能指标。了解更多:云监控产品介绍
请注意,以上推荐的腾讯云产品仅供参考,具体选择应根据实际需求进行。